What was the early Church like? Contrary to popular belief, Rod Bennett shows there is a reliable way to know. Four ancient Christian writers - four witnesses to early Christianity - left us an extensive body of documentation on this vital subject, and this book brings their fascinating testimony to life for modern believers. With all the power and drama of a gripping novel, this book is a journey of discovery of ancient and beautiful truths through the lives of four great saints of the early ChurchClement of Rome, Ignatius of Antioch, Justin Martyr, and Irenaeus of Lyons. Newbery Medalist Karen Hesse emerses readers in a small Vermont town in 1924 with this haunting and harrowing tale. Leanora Sutter. Esther Hirsh. Merlin Van Tornhout. Johnny Reeves . . .These characters are among the unforgettable cast inhabiting a small Vermont town in 1924. A town that turns against its own when the Ku Klux Klan moves in. No one is safe, especially the two youngest, twelve-year-old Leanora, an African-American girl, and six-year-old Esther, who is Jewish.In this story of a community on the brink of disaster, told through the haunting and impassioned voices of its inhabitants, Newbery Award winner Karen Hesse takes readers into the hearts and minds of those who bear witness.

Karl Barth's lectures on the first chapter of the Gospel of John, delivered at Muenster in 1925-26 and at Bonn in 1933, came at an important time in his life, when he was turning his attention more fully to dogmatics. Theological interpretation was thus his primary concern, especially the relation between revelation and the witness to revelation, which helped to shape his formulation of the role of the written (and spoken) word vis-a-vis the incarnate Word. The text is divided into three sections - John 1:1-18, 19-34, 35-51, with the largest share of the book devoted to the first section. Each section begins with Barth's own translation, followed by verse-by -verse and phrase-by-phrase commentary on the Greek text. Although Barth's interpretation is decidedly theological, he does take up questions of philology and textual criticism more thoroughly than in his other works. Much has happened in Johannine scholarship since these lectures were first delivered, yet they remain valuable today - 100 years after Barth's birth - both for their insights into the gospel and into Karl Barth.

God desires all men to come to the full knowledge of the truth. He also desires that we, as believers, would speak for Him. Everyone may speak for God and everyone can speak for God. In the Old Testament, when sixty-eight elders came before the Lord and began to speak for the Lord, Moses said to Joshua, "Oh that all Jehovah's people were prophets" (Num. 11:29). In the New Testament, Paul boldly stated, "You can all prophesy one by one" (1 Cor. 14:31). In Everyone Speaking the Word of God, Witness Lee encourages the believers to begin to speak for God by speaking the Word of God. For this he stresses the need for training and even a solid and systematic education in the Word of God so the truths in the Word become the words in our mouth. He identifies ten categories of the Word that must become experiential to us through study, prayer, and the filling of the Spirit. These include the word of grace, the word of truth, the word of the gospel, the word of life, the healthy word, the edifying word, the word of righteousness, the word of knowledge, and the word of wisdom.
